怎么用Eclipse扒GitHub的代码

在现代软件开发中,GitHub作为一个重要的代码托管平台,为开发者提供了丰富的开源项目和工具。而Eclipse作为一个功能强大的集成开发环境(IDE),不仅支持Java开发,还能够与GitHub无缝集成。本文将详细介绍如何使用Eclipse从GitHub获取代码,包括环境配置、克隆代码的步骤,以及常见问题解答。

1. 环境配置

在使用Eclipse从GitHub上获取代码之前,需要进行一些环境配置:

1.1 安装Eclipse

  • 访问Eclipse官方网站下载并安装适合你操作系统的Eclipse版本。
  • 推荐使用Eclipse IDE for Java Developers版本。

1.2 安装EGit插件

  • EGit是Eclipse的一个Git集成插件,可以通过Eclipse Marketplace进行安装:
    • 打开Eclipse,选择Help > Eclipse Marketplace
    • 在搜索框中输入“EGit”,找到插件后点击Go
    • 点击Install进行安装,并重启Eclipse以完成安装。

1.3 配置Git

  • 安装完成后,需要配置Git:
    • 在Eclipse中,选择Window > Preferences,在左侧找到Team > Git,确保填写好你的Git信息,包括用户名和邮箱。

2. 从GitHub克隆代码

克隆GitHub上的代码是获取项目的最简单方法。以下是具体的操作步骤:

2.1 获取GitHub项目的URL

  • 打开你想要克隆的GitHub项目页面。
  • 点击页面右上角的Code按钮,复制Clone with HTTPSClone with SSH的URL。

2.2 在Eclipse中克隆项目

  • 在Eclipse中,选择File > Import
  • 在弹出的窗口中,选择Git > Projects from Git,然后点击Next
  • 选择Clone URI,点击Next
  • 将复制的URL粘贴到URI字段中,并填写你的GitHub账号信息,点击Next
  • 选择要克隆的分支,点击Next
  • 选择克隆的本地目录,点击Finish

2.3 导入项目

  • 克隆完成后,在Eclipse中右键点击项目,选择Import > Existing Projects into Workspace
  • 选择你克隆的项目目录,点击Finish

3. 使用Eclipse开发GitHub项目

现在你已经成功地将GitHub项目克隆到本地,接下来可以开始使用Eclipse进行开发:

  • 编辑代码,进行调试。
  • 使用版本控制功能进行提交和推送更改。

4. 常见问题解答(FAQ)

4.1 如何在Eclipse中配置SSH密钥?

  • 首先,确保已经生成SSH密钥,使用ssh-keygen命令生成密钥后,将公钥添加到GitHub账号中:
    • 进入GitHub账号,选择Settings > SSH and GPG keys,点击New SSH key
  • 然后在Eclipse中,打开Window > Preferences,找到Team > Git > Configuration,添加SSH配置。

4.2 如何解决Eclipse中的Git冲突?

  • 当出现冲突时,可以通过Eclipse的Team功能来查看和解决冲突:
    • 在项目上右键,选择Team > Merge,然后选择要合并的分支。
    • 解决完冲突后,右键选择Team > Add,最后Commit

4.3 如何更新已克隆的项目?

  • 在Eclipse中,右键点击项目,选择Team > Pull,可以拉取远程最新的代码。

5. 小结

通过以上步骤,你可以顺利地在Eclipse中从GitHub上获取代码并进行开发。Eclipse与GitHub的结合可以极大地提高开发效率,掌握这些技巧将使你在开发过程中如虎添翼。希望本文能对你有所帮助!

正文完